About 16 Bishop Kirk Place

A plain-English summary derived from public records, EPC certificates, sold prices and local data.

16 Bishop Kirk Place is a two-bedroom mid-terrace house in Oxford (OX2 7HJ). It has a recorded floor area of 80 m² (around 861 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1996-2002 and council tax band E. The property has solar panels on record, all of which lower running costs and tend to lift resale appeal. At 80 m² this is the 5th smallest of 23 units on EPC record in the building, where floor areas span 65–203 m². The building's EPC ratings span D to B across 23 units on file. The latest certificate (July 2023) shows a C (score 75), near the top of the C band. The rating has held steady at C across 2 certificates since June 2011. Between certificates, lighting went from Poor to Very Good.

On the market in September 2011 and unlisted since — roughly 15 years. Across the public record there are 7 sales, relatively high churn for a single property. At 80 m² it's 25.1% smaller than the typical home in the postcode (107 m² median across 22 EPCs). Across 1995–2011, sale prices on this property compounded at 6.3%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£478,000 is 44.8% above the 2011 sale price.
